IntroductionFood tastes are one of the most complicated aspects of human nature, since they are conditionedby multiple impulses and driven and regulated by multiple stimuli.Acceptance of food is acomplex response influenced by molecular, physiological, psychological, societal, andeducational forces.Problems of metabolism play a significant part. Age, gender, and mental stateare all important considerations. Individuals differ significantly in their sensory reactions tofoods.The likes and dislikes of an individual with regard to food change in a system of race,culture, economic status, and environmental factors. For certain people, eating is a spiritualexperience rather than a nutritional one. In one culture, a plant or animal may be considerededible, but not in another. One of the most important things to remember, given the culturaleffects on eating habits, is that there are many food variants that can provide the same nutritionalresults. For the most part, eating is cultural rather than dietetic.Culture is made up of values,attitudes, habits, and customs that are acquired by education beginning with early childhoodexperiences, all of which are not deliberately taught by others and are so profoundly internalizedthat they are unconscious but profound. Food patterns are among the oldest and most profoundlyingrained features in many societies and may either not be readily altered, or can create asequence of unpredictable and unwelcome reactions if forcefully altered.Food and eatingpatterns, as a core part of culture, act as a focal point for intimate bonds, a conduit for affection,bigotry, and rejection, and have symbolic meanings.

DiscussionIn order to escape the inconvenience of food shopping, planning, and washing, young marriedcouples and single working adults are rapidly purchasing meals from delivery apps orsubscribing to meal subscription programs. Nevertheless, the view about whether these choicesare commercially feasible and healthy in the long run relative to home cooking is divided. It willcost 50 AED for an average 2 persons’ dinner, such as steamed salmon, green curry and rice, ifcooked at home. We measured on the basis of average supermarket rates. The expense will bearound 110 AED, including delivery costs, for equivalent dishes to be purchased from a dailyrestaurant. This is focused on average prices seen on smartphones for distribution.A cloudkitchen (a sharing facility that orders only for delivery) will be able to have the same meal forabout 80 AED. However, for a package containing chicken, vegetarian dishes, salad, rice, breadand dessert, the cost of a home meal delivery service will range from 20 AED and 35 AED perperson. As they run on a monthly system of rates.In the other hand, a vegetarian can cook abasic meal at home for as low as 15 AED, including a curry and rice/bread. A restaurant meal ofthe same quality will set you back at least 30 AED. A box of lettuce, rice, bread, two curries, anda cake costs between 30 and 35 AED from a delivery meal service.In addition to the fee of thenumerous cooking choices, health risks are sometimes ignored by individuals. It is much easierto cook wholesome meals at home while contemplating one's wellbeing. most are not only moremindful about the amounts you eat as meals are prepared at home, but also of the oil and otherfoods you might be using.
